Do you like text messaging on Android?

You really can. This is not an option with standard SMS/MMS messaging, but the adoption of the RCS messaging standard has allowed many Android smartphones to offer the ability to like text messages.

You must enable RCS messaging to become the preferred text message sender. Most new Android smartphones are compatible with RCS and have it enabled by default. Also, your carrier must support RCS to use it in the standard messaging app for Samsung Galaxy and OnePlus phones. But most carriers around the world now support RCS, and the Google Messages app that usually comes pre-installed on Android phones has completely eliminated the need for carrier support.

Adding likes or other emoji reactions is only a feature of RCS messages. It also offers other features that you may know from other messaging apps, such as read receipts and write requests.

How to enable RCS on Android

You may find that RCS messaging is enabled by default on your device. If you want to check it, you can do it very quickly and easily in your messaging app.

The screenshot above shows the steps in Google Messages, which you may already have on your Android device. The steps are also very similar to the default messaging app on most Android smartphones. Just go to your messaging settings and enable the option for chat features .

If you enable the chat feature, you'll notice that the status then shows as Connected .

How to like a text message on android

By activating the chat function, you can "Like" messages on your Android phone. Here's how it works in Google Messages:

  1. While viewing the text conversation, long press on the message you want to like. This is also known as a long press.
  2. You'll see a pop-up menu of possible answers. Tap thumb emoji .
  3. The emoji will appear below the message. It also appears on the sender's phone.

It's so easy to love texting on Android. If you then view your text conversation in an app that doesn't support RCS messaging, the feedback will appear as a separate message sent by you to the sender. So, in the example above, you'd see replies to posts you enjoyed reading " 👍 6pm ok?"
